Job description

Summary: We are seeking a dedicated District Paraprofessional to join our Adult Transition Program in Daly City, a vital part of our district's commitment to fostering independent living and success for young adults aged 18-22. This full-time role aligns with our ethos of providing compassionate, student-centered support that promotes dignity, respect, and personal growth. Working hours are from 8:30 am to 3:00 pm, with a 30-minute unpaid break, and the position is available immediately. The paraprofessional will work closely within a supportive environment that includes BCBA support and transition specialists, ensuring each student receives tailored assistance to meet their individual needs. Key Responsibilities: - Provide one-on-one support to students with extensive needs, including personal care, feeding, and toileting, ensuring their safety and well-being at all times. - Assist students with daily living activities, promoting independence in alignment with the program's goal of preparing students for life beyond school. - Support students during classroom activities and transitions, adhering to individualized education plans (IEPs) and behavior management strategies. - Collaborate with teachers, transition specialists, and BCBA staff to implement educational and behavioral interventions. - Maintain accurate documentation of student progress and any incidents, following district protocols and confidentiality standards. - Foster a respectful and inclusive environment that reflects the school's values of dignity, autonomy, and respect for all individuals. - Support the integration of students into community-based activities and other off-site programs as required. - Adhere to all district policies, health and safety guidelines, and ethical standards in delivering support.

How is Zen Educate different from a recruitment agency?

Zen Educate is a technology platform to connect teachers with schools directly. Agencies are an expensive middleman between schools and teachers. They have to charge high commissions because their booking procedures are largely manual and run on outdated systems. Because we run more of the process online or on your phone, we create an experience that matches schools and teachers at a fraction of the cost.
